Chatfuel is one of the most popular no‑code chatbot builders, especially known for its Facebook Messenger integration. The platform offers a drag‑and‑drop flow builder that lets users assemble conversational paths without writing code, making it ideal for financial advisors who want to automate FAQs about account balances, fee structures, or investment product details. Chatfuel also supports integrations with Zapier, Google Sheets, and a range of marketing tools, allowing advisors to trigger follow‑up emails or add leads to a CRM. Pricing starts with a free tier that supports up to 50 active subscribers, while paid plans ($15/month and $49/month) unlock unlimited subscribers, advanced AI modules, and priority support. Its strength lies in rapid deployment on social media channels and the ability to create rule‑based responses that keep compliance in mind. However, Chatfuel’s native knowledge‑base capabilities are limited, and advanced natural language understanding requires a paid plan.

ManyChat offers a no‑code chatbot platform that emphasizes conversational marketing across Facebook Messenger, Instagram, SMS, and web chat. Its visual builder allows advisors to design complex flows, deploy quick‑reply buttons, and schedule messages to nurture leads. ManyChat’s integration ecosystem includes Zapier, Mailchimp, and HubSpot, making it straightforward to sync chatbot conversations with CRM systems—a critical requirement for compliance and client record‑keeping. The platform also provides a built‑in AI chatbot engine for conversational responses, though the most advanced natural language features are only available on higher‑tier plans. Pricing begins at a free plan for up to 500 subscribers, with paid tiers at $10/month and $30/month that unlock unlimited subscribers, SMS messaging, and advanced automation. ManyChat’s strong point is its multi‑channel reach, especially on Instagram and SMS, but its knowledge‑base capabilities are modest compared to specialized financial chatbot solutions.

Landbot turns conversational flows into interactive landing pages and chat widgets without code. Its drag‑and‑drop interface lets advisors create conversational forms that guide users through complex financial questions, such as determining asset allocation or estimating retirement needs. Landbot supports integrations with Google Sheets, Zapier, and various CRM tools, enabling automatic lead capture and follow‑up. The platform’s visual editor offers a range of customization options for branding, including custom colors, fonts, and images, making it simple to maintain a consistent brand look across web chat and landing pages. Landbot’s pricing starts with a free tier for up to 50 chats per month; paid plans ($59/month, $119/month) unlock unlimited chats, advanced integrations, and priority support. While Landbot excels at creating conversational landing pages, it lacks a built‑in knowledge‑base or long‑term memory, which may limit its effectiveness for detailed financial advice.

Intercom is a customer messaging platform that blends live chat, chatbots, and email automation into a single interface. Its chatbot builder uses a visual flow editor, allowing financial advisors to automate responses to common questions about account balances, investment options, and regulatory disclosures. Intercom offers robust integrations with Salesforce, HubSpot, and Mailchimp, making it easy to sync conversation data with CRM records—a key compliance requirement for financial firms. The platform’s AI capabilities include product recommendations and smart routing to human agents, and its product tours can guide clients through complex financial tools. Intercom’s pricing starts at $39/month for the Essential plan, with higher tiers ($79/month and $199/month) unlocking advanced automation, unlimited contacts, and priority support. While Intercom excels at omnichannel messaging and ticketing, its chatbot knowledge‑base is limited to pre‑defined responses, and it does not natively support long‑term memory for web visitors.

Drift positions itself as a conversational marketing and sales platform that focuses on lead generation and booking meetings. Its no‑code chatbot builder allows advisors to create goal‑oriented flows that qualify prospects and schedule calls with human advisors. Drift supports integrations with Salesforce, HubSpot, and Zapier, ensuring that conversation data is captured in the firm’s CRM for compliance tracking. The platform’s AI engine can respond to basic queries about products or account status, but for more detailed financial advice, a separate knowledge‑base is required. Drift’s pricing is tiered, with a free plan for up to 50 contacts and paid plans at $50/month (Starter) and $150/month (Pro), offering unlimited contacts and advanced personalization. Drift’s main advantage is its ability to drive revenue through automated meeting scheduling, but it lacks deep knowledge‑base support and long‑term memory for persistent user context.

Ada is a no‑code chatbot platform that focuses on automating customer support with AI. The visual builder lets users design conversational flows that handle FAQs about account status, product features, and policy details. Ada’s AI engine uses natural language understanding to interpret user intent and can be trained with custom datasets, making it suitable for financial firms that need to answer complex regulatory questions. The platform integrates with Salesforce, Zendesk, and other support tools, allowing conversation data to be logged for compliance. Ada offers a free trial and paid plans starting at $50/month for up to 1,000 monthly conversations, scaling to $200/month for 10,000 conversations. While Ada provides robust AI and CRM integration, it does not offer a built‑in knowledge‑base with RAG or a long‑term memory feature, and its web chat widget customization is limited compared to AgentiveAIQ.
